PREP FOOTBALL: Highlands presents a mountain-sized challenge for John Hardin (09/13) By Chuck Jones Friday, September 13, 2013 at 12:34 am PREP FOOTBALL: Highlands presents a mountain-sized challenge for John Hardin (09/13) The John Hardin Bulldogs realize the stakes couldn’t be higher than they will be Saturday night. They understand the mountain-sized challenge in front of them. The Bulldogs, ranked fifth in the latest Associated Press Class 5-A poll, host the Fort Thomas Highlands Bluebirds, the top-ranked team in 4-A, at 6 p.m. at Bulldog Stadium. The Bluebirds have won 22 state championships, including the 2009 5-A title over John Hardin. “It’s a huge test for us,” John Hardin senior Patrick Anderson said. “They are a really good team. They play great defense. Everybody gets to the ball. They have a good offense. It’s a challenge for us.” Chuck Jones can be reached at 270-505-1759 or cjones@thenewsenterprise.com.
